BELL v. COMMISSIONER

Docket No. 6286-71.

33 T.C.M. 450 (1974)

T.C. Memo. 1974-87

Joseph A. Bell and Ann C. Bell v. Commissioner.

United States Tax Court.

Filed April 9, 1974.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Joseph A. Bell, pro se, 12115 San Vicente Blvd., Los Angeles, Calif. Hector C. Perez, for the respondent.


Memorandum Findings of Fact and Opinion

HALL, Judge:

Respondent determined an $805.83 deficiency in petitioners' 1967 Federal income tax.

The sole issue remaining for decision is whether certain expenses incurred by petitioner-husband during 1967 are deductible business expenses under section 162.1
